13: RING MODULATOR
This is an effect that applies amplitude modulation (AM) to the input signal,
producing bell-like sounds. You can also change the modulation frequency
in response to changes in the volume of the sound sent into the effect.

14: TREMOLO

Cyclically modulates the volume to add tremolo to the sound.
